## Support

LiftSim models dispatch for up to 40 cars per bank. Bugs in the hall-call allocator go through the issue tracker with the `allocator` tag. Performance regressions need a reproducible scenario file attached — no file, no triage. Review questions about the queuing model belong in the design doc, section 4. Do not open tickets for the deprecated v1 scheduler; it is frozen. For anything ambiguous or blocking a review, email the Verticore simulation team directly.

billing contact of hadup-yajef = istdor.drumir@qorvelsys.internal

Subject: Memtrace cut-over complete

Team,

Cut-over to Memtrace v2 for GPU memory profiling finished last night. Old v1 agents are disabled; any tickets referencing v1 dashboards should be closed as resolved-by-migration. Sampling overhead is now under 2% and allocation traces include kernel names. Known gap: profiles older than 30 days were not migrated. Point customers at the v2 docs for setup questions. For reference when troubleshooting, the agent now runs with the following configuration.

settings of bagaf-bawip:
[aldax]
port = 5000
region = south-4
host = aldax.brasklabs.corp
team = brivan
timeout_ms = 2000
retries = 2

Management Meeting Minutes — Gross-Margin Review

Attendees: Priya, Sandor, Elke, Tomas. Quick one this month. Margins on the Fernway line slipped to 31% — mostly freight and the resin price bump. Sandor's pushing a supplier switch; Elke wants to hold until the Ashcombe contract renews. We agreed to reprice the Bluet SKU range by 3% in October and revisit packaging costs. Tomas will model both scenarios for the finance team by Friday. One sensitive point was raised at the end and is recorded below.

management briefing: The pricing group signed off on a budget of $40.7 million for Project Holath. The renewal with Holethax Holdings closes at $35.8 million a year, 63 percent above the last contract.

# Flaglight Rollouts — Approvals

Quick version for on-call: any rollout touching more than 5% of traffic needs an approval in Flaglight before the ramp continues. Kill switches don't need approval — just flip them and note it in the incident channel. Scheduled ramps pause automatically if error budget burns hot. If you're stuck at 2 a.m. with a pending approval, there's one person authorized to override, and that's the approver below.

account owner for tagep-bafof: Norael Gilax Juleth